As the sun rises, the UV Index begins its slow ascent, starting at a gentle 1 at 07:00. By 08:00, it nudges up to 2, signaling a gradual increase in sun intensity. The real action begins around 10:00, where it reaches 4, peaking at 12:00 with a significant 8. This intense exposure continues, hitting its maximum at 13:00 and 14:00 with a whopping 9—a reminder to slather on that sunscreen! As the afternoon fades, the index descends, dipping to 6 by 16:00 and declining further to 2 by 18:00. Finally, as night approaches, the UV risks taper off to a safe 1 at 19:00. Throughout the year, UV Index levels fluctuate, indicating varying levels of sun exposure risk. The high-risk months are typically from April to August, when the UV Index reaches 7 to 9, correlating to high to very high exposure categories, with a notably short burn time of just 15 minutes during May through July. Conversely, the UV Index dips during January, November, and December, falling into the low to moderate exposure categories, allowing for longer burn times of 30 to 45 minutes. To protect yourself from UV damage, it is crucial for visitors and residents to take precautionary measures, especially during the peak summer months. This includes seeking shade, wearing protective clothing, and applying sunscreen regularly when outdoors.
